LAMAR- A memorial service will be held at 2:30 p.m. Sunday, Oct. 31, at Oakton United Methodist Church, for Wanda Allen, 79, who died in her home, surrounded by her family, on Sunday, Oct. 17, 2021.

Arrangements are under the direction of Konantz Warden Funeral Home.

Survivors include her husband, David; sisters, Ethel Larson, Betty Myers and Rozetta Taylor, all of Carthage; sons, Paul Allen and wife Michelle, Lamar, Joseph Allen and wife Audi, Lamar, Philip Allen and wife Angela, Avilla, James Allen, Lamar and Timothey Allen and wife Pam, Lamar; 12 grandchildren; numerous great-grandchildren and three n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her parents.

Mrs. Allen was born Oct. 1, 1942, in Carthage, to Harvey and Emma (Ritchey) Cramer. She went to high school at Church of God Holiness School in Gravette, AR and then taught school for a few years. She married David Allen at her parents home south of Avilla on August 10, 1968. She was a homemaker who enjoyed collecting strawberry knickknacks, embroidery and loving her family.
